  • Jeff Pilson(bass) -- "I remember the day well. We'd just played with Triumph the night before in San Diego, and had to play AB at 9:00 AM. Back then that was extremely early for all of us. Anyways I remember Don decided to try a new outfit that day we called it the pirate outfit. Wow- turned out to be not such a great idea! Poor guy- got ribbed to death on that one. At least he tried doing something new, but what an embarrassment (like all the other outfits from that era weren't!!). George looked cool in it (I do have a copy and showed my wife a couple years ago so the memory is fairly fresh). Other than that Mick saved the day by saying the highlight of his career was meeting Gladys Knight (who was also on the show) after George inadvertently dissed Detroit by saying it was the low point on the tour. Of course what he had meant was the hotel room he and I had shared that had blood stains and stab marks in one of the beds!! But all in all a very cool experience!"

      Pretty much all shows like American bandstand and even the British version of American bandstand always did some kind of lip-synching. Basically it's because if for any reason they have to stop the filming and restart it's nearly impossible, or at least terribly time-consuming, to try to restart a song right in the middle and sync up all the playing and everything else. So most shows just did some kind of lip-synch. I don't think Don Kirshner's rock concert did, but that was filmed more like a concert instead of a TV spot.
